Read the following statements on lipids and find out the correct set of statements: (a) Lecithin found in the plasma membrane is a glycolipid (b) Saturated fatty acids possess one or more C=C bonds (c) Gingelly oil has a lower melting point, hence remains as oil in winter (d) Lipids are generally insoluble in water but soluble in some organic solvents (e) When a fatty acid is esterified with glycerol, monoglycerides are formed Choose the correct answer from the options given below:
To solve this problem, we need to evaluate each statement about lipids and determine which are correct. Let's analyze each statement:(a) Lecithin found in the plasma membrane is a glycolipid: - Lecithin is actually a phospholipid, not a glycolipid. It contains a phosphate group. - Therefore, this statement is incorrect.(b) Saturated fatty acids possess one or more C=C bonds: - Saturated fatty acids do not have C=C double bonds; they have only single bonds between carbon atoms.
